My friend has a FMIC for sale, he only wants $100 for it, the dimensions are
28x12x4 with 3"in/3"out. would this be to much for a stock car, would this fit under a stock bumper cover? anyone have this size on their car, any pics? here is a pic of the intercooler on his car.

Even though it is a crazy good price it is definitely overkill for a stock car. I know it appears that bigger is always better but in this case it may actually limit the performance of your car.

I got the spearco Imitation from driftmotion and then made some hardpipes and added an HKS SSQV to mine, I only run 10psi, have 3inch turbo back, intake, and a few other small mods and it really seemed to help out, lessened the lag of the turbo, seems to pull harder especially from 3200 on you can really tell a difference. Not that it matters but it does make the spool louder which I love, part of my love of turbo engines is the sounds they make, they just do it for me haha.

I'd say your buddies is a lil too big and the fab work is a pain to do too.

I'm doing a turbo swap into my N/A car, what is the biggest size that will fit in the stock location, without modification to the car?

I'm going to move the overflow tank. I also read on here original turbo cars have more space for an IC due to a different header panel. I starting searching this and there was vague info on it. I thought all of the header panels were the same size.

I was thinking of going as big as 30x12x3.

I'm going to try and get under there during the week and take some measurement, but I want to hear some opinions on different setups. The engine that will be going in will be a 1JZ if it matters.

I run the 32x12x3 intercooler. Before that I ran the porsche 944 intercooler. That SOB is thick. I had to cut my front support because of the way I wanted it mounted. And more airflow. But I reinforced it. Mounting it you really just sit it in there. Cut and make brackets to fit.
